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86 8584508021 28239 7519051753 568
63 65652860549
63 65652860549
52 22170 206 216
All about undefined
Interested in learning more?
63 65652860549
52 22170 206 216
See more
88294893912 0199375 16279432
7885 15491078 56253040 663
See more
635800511 25588704
8677478 7060697068 0575 18537
See more